R.python常見問題①(不常見的安裝包bug)

最近安裝R語言後遇到了一個比較煩人卻其實很簡單的問題。

如上圖所示:在Rgui和Rstudio中都遇到了一個問題,使用install.packages()出現錯誤,閱讀error發現是無法連接到鏡像的包集合中。其大概原因是因爲鏡像連接問題,無法下載R語言所需要的包。

  • 解決方案一: 我最開始就卸載R和Rstudio然後重新下載,下載了不同版本的R,包括3.3.3、3.3.4還有3.5.1等版本,另外可以在Rstudio中的global選項中設置mirror來源china中的清華源或者其他。但是這些方法都無濟於事
  • 解決方案二: 先下載包,然後本地加載,這樣解決問題,但是過於麻煩
  • 解決方案三: 後來查詢資料1,發現是由於 之後瞭解到R中install.packages()是從ie瀏覽器中連接鏡像的,所以無法連接服務器很可能是在ie這一環節出現了問題。打開電腦的ie瀏覽器看能不能正常上網,如果顯示代理問題,在工具-internet選項-連接中將局域網設置裏的代理服務器這一項去掉勾選。這樣就可以正常上網了。再檢查RStudio也能夠正常安裝r包了。具體到我的電腦,雖然ie瀏覽器沒有像別人那樣出現ie瀏覽器無法上網,但是我恢復ie瀏覽器設置後,重啓電腦同樣解決了問題。

參考資料1;解決R/RStudio中安裝包“無法與服務器建立連接” - truffle528的博客 - CSDN博客 https://blog.csdn.net/truffle528/article/details/77200710

發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章